An In-Depth Look at the Tour

The Cape Gloucester Getaway begins with a pickup in Airlie Beach, followed by a 30-minute helicopter flight that promises some of the best aerial views in the region. The scenic route covers nearly 55km of coastline, showcasing the dramatic cliffs of Dryander National Park, home to rare wildlife like the Proserpine Rock-Wallaby and Ghost Bat. Flying over Mount Drylander (at 790m) and rugged granite formations, travelers get a true sense of the natural drama of Queensland’s coast.

Nearby Hidden Gems

After leaving Cape Gloucester, the tour includes stops at Dingo Beach and Hydeaway Bay—both lesser-known coastal spots loved for their peaceful sands and tropical waters. Dingo Beach has a relaxed, “beachfront” vibe, perfect for soaking in the sunshine, while Hydeaway Bay offers a long stretch of sand, popular among anglers and shell collectors.
